Even as he prepared to drop the critically acclaimed Food & Liquor last September, Chicago phenom Lupe Fiasco told anyone who’d listen that he wanted to quickly follow up with another album. Now, according to a Billboard.com news item, the Muslim rapper is heading into the studio to work on a new project called The Cool.

While Lupe gave away few details, he says he wants to collaborate with Pink Floyd (is it Roger Waters or the David Gilmour-led trio?) and hopes to have the album out by October 31 via his Atlantic-distributed imprint 1st & 15th. I’m always skeptical of release dates, especially if an album isn’t complete, but it would be nice to get another Lupe Fiasco joint this year. Meanwhile, what’s up with the Gemini album?
